Uncovering Historical Land Injustices: Over 1,000 Cases Under Investigation in Bungoma, Trans Nzoia, and Elgeyo-Marakwet Counties
An investigative hearing is underway in Kitale, Kenya, to address over 1,000 historical land injustice cases in Bungoma, Trans Nzoia, and Elgeyo-Marakwet counties. The National Land Commission is examining petitions filed by communities claiming land snatching by colonialists and government entities.
